Elsie Flaherty, 93
Elsie Flaherty, 93, of Austin, died on April 22, 2009 at Austin Medical Center. She was born May 18, 1915 to William and Katherine (Heckenliable) Weikum in Virgil, S.D. where she grew up and graduated, valedictorian, from high school in 1934. She married Leslie Flaherty on Feb. 26, 1938 in Osage, Iowa. They made their home in Austin and in 1946 moved to a farm east of Austin where they raised five children. Elsie worked with Leslie on the farm and loved gardening. Members of Holy Cross Lutheran Church, Elsie enjoyed playing cards and reading. Elsie was a member of the Cedars Kitchen Band.  Leslie passed away in 1994. Elsie moved to the Pickett Place in 2001 where she resided until the time of her death.
